Detailed Description
The technical solution of the present invention is further explained by the following embodiments with reference to the accompanying drawings.
As shown in fig. 1 to 5, in this embodiment, a rotary head-mounted wireless microphone includes a spring head-bow 1, a locking screw 2, a head-bow fixing member 3, a main body lower cover 4, a main body upper cover 5, a battery 6, a circuit board 7, an adjusting button 8, a metal coil 9 and a microphone core 10, wherein the battery 6 and the circuit board 7 are both located between the main body upper cover 5 and the main body lower cover 4, the battery 6 is electrically connected to the circuit board 7, the adjusting button 8 penetrates through the main body upper cover 5, the adjusting button 8 is elastically connected to the circuit board 7, one end of the metal coil 9 penetrates through the main body lower cover 4 and then is connected to the circuit board 7, the other end of the metal coil 9 is connected to the microphone core 10, a rotary column 11 and a limit protrusion 12 are fixed on one side of the main body lower cover 4 away from the main body upper cover 5, head bow mounting 3 is close to one side of main part lower cover 4 is provided with arc guide way 13, spacing arch 12 move about in arc guide way 13, column spinner 11 runs through the middle part of head bow mounting 3 and with 2 threaded connection of locking screw, the inside of head bow mounting 3 is provided with arc mounting groove 14, the one end of arc mounting groove 14 runs through the lateral wall of head bow mounting 3, the one end of spring head bow 1 inserts in the arc mounting groove 14.
The two extreme positions of the arc-shaped guide groove 13 are 270 degrees opposite to each other.
The rotary head-wearing wireless microphone is mainly used for wireless products such as 2.4G wireless products, UHF wireless products, VHF wireless products, FM frequency bands and 5G frequency bands.
Specifically, one side of the circuit board 7 is provided with a starting switch 15, the starting switch 15 penetrates through the main body lower cover 4, one side of the circuit board 7 is provided with a USB interface 16, and the USB interface 16 penetrates through the main body lower cover 4.
Moreover, the side of the head bow fixing piece 3 far away from the main body lower cover 4 is fixed with EVA (ethylene vinyl acetate) adhesive cotton 17, a PVC (polyvinyl chloride) rubber pipe 18 is sleeved on the spring head bow 1, and the microphone core 10 is sleeved with microphone cotton.
The EVA material is ethylene-vinyl acetate copolymer, and the PVC material is polyvinyl chloride.
When the novel toothbrush is used, the spring head bow 1 is worn on the head, the metal coiled pipe 9 enables the toothbrush core 10 to be aligned to the mouth position, the head bow fixing piece 3 can be rotated, the locking screw 2 is adopted for locking, the limiting protrusion 17 moves in the arc-shaped guide groove 13, rotation can be achieved, and the position of the toothbrush core 10 is conveniently controlled.
More importantly, when the rotary head-wearing wireless microphone is not needed, the head bow fixing piece 3 is rotated, so that the limiting protrusion 12 reaches the limit position of the arc-shaped guide groove 13, and the effect of reducing the volume is achieved.
